Overview

The program for cookery and professional chef training at EIT is full-time for two years which offers you stimulating studies and provides the opportunity to begin a career in the hospitality industry.

Formal work experience in industry is an important part of the program, providing valuable on-the-job training as well as building professional networks and experience.

This program incorporates two specialised streams to choose from:

  • Patisserie: breads, pastries, desserts and cakes, includes City & Guilds Diploma in Patisserie.
  • Cookery: global cuisine, modern cooking techniques, menu planning and costing, and charcuterie.

The Bachelor of Computing Systems (BCS) will equip you with foundation knowledge of computer hardware, networking communications and security, data and databases, information systems and IT management, systems analysis, design, and development, and internet and mobile technologies.

Depending on the stream of courses you select, you will develop the ability to design and implement high quality IT solutions within your specialisation, and apply the professional processes necessary to achieve successful outcomes for organisations. 

Majors :

  • Systems Development
  • Support and Infrastructure
  • Information Systems
  • Intelligent Systems

What you will learn :

The BCS program equips graduates with the skills and practices to achieve entry-level IT positions to pursue a professional career in the industry. In particular, the program is designed to:

  • prepare graduates to be effective in a variety of professional roles, applying the technical expertise required by their endorsed discipline;
  • provide a well-defined and relevant curriculum, whilst incorporating flexibility to enable rapid adoption of new technologies;
  • promote professionalism and independence in learning;
  • provide flexible study modes and the capacity to develop individual study initiatives and directions;
  • provide components which incorporate problem solving, analysis and research.

The MIT is a Level 9 programme with a minimum of 180 or 240 credits. It enables those who have completed a Bachelors’ degree in Information Technology/Computing to achieve a postgraduate level qualification in Information Technology.

The programme can be completed in two years (240 credits) or 18 months (180 credits) full-time or up to eight years part-time, depending on your previous study and experience and specific course preferences.  It is designed to extend and deepen your knowledge and skills by building on attainment gained from undergraduate study in the computing field and to extend current information technology professionals in their career progression.

The programme builds on your existing information technology knowledge and skills through courses that research and apply that knowledge and those skills in an environment that combines project work, case studies, real-life simulations, and practical work experience.  It encourages flexibility, acknowledging the diversity of the IT environment and the diversity in student interest and needs.

The Master of Professional Creative Practice is a 180 credit program with full-time study for one and a half years at Level 9, consisting of four compulsory courses that provides you with the opportunity to create a body of creative work to a standard that develops, extends and refines prior professional practices, processes and knowledge. This will be done through research and critical evaluation to strengthen your creative practice while contextualizing your practice in relation to relevant communities, contemporary concepts, models theory, technologies and professional practice management techniques.

New Zealand Diploma in Fashion

The NZ Diploma in Fashion is a one year project-based program designed for people wanting a career in fashion and to gain technical skills and knowledge required to work in the fashion design industry.

During the course you will:

  • Produce digital documentation of your research and progress.
  • Develop skills in fashion concept design and fashion illustration.
  • Develop skills to produce and manipulate pattern blocks and toiles.
  • Create fashion products to industry standards, after having prepared the specifications and planned the construction.
  • Develop professional ethics and values in relation to your own creative practice.
  • Produce a mini collection of clothing from concept to completion and present in a catwalk show.
  • Prepare a self-development plan to determine employment options.

As a graduate you will be capable of self-managing design projects to completion by applying technical skills and processes within briefs. You will have the conceptual and practical skills that reflect current fashion design industry practices.

In IDEAschool’s Bachelor of Creative Practice (BCP) program you will learn through hands-on engagement with the ideas and technologies associated with Design, Fashion, Fine Art, Music and Screen Production.

The course will teach you a wide range of technical skills that are essential to successful practice in the creative industries today. You will learn software as well as traditional methods of creating Design, Fashion, Fine Art, Music and Screen Production. You will be challenged to develop your powers of creative thinking and idea generation. These, together with developing mastery of media techniques, will enable you to make work that is both professional and personally satisfying. In the second and third years of the degree you will drive your creative direction with increasing independence.

IDEAschool has a suite of up-to-date and well-appointed workshops and technologies along with the expert tuition to help you navigate and master them. Course content reflects the cultural concerns specific to Aotearoa New Zealand as well as wider contemporary global trends and influences. EIT and IDEAschool maintain strong relationships with the local and national creative communities and connects with these to create opportunities for you beyond the classroom.
